摘要
Small businesses have many challenges that must be resolved before adoption of e-procurement systems. The present study aims to understand the various financial, technological, educational, organizational, banking, and customers challenges in the adoption of e-procurement system in SME. Based on these challenges, this study has recommended how SME can adopt e-procurement systems. The study followed an interpretivist approach based on qualitative design using 30 non-directive and semi-structured interviews from the various stakeholders of SME. Results reveal the financial, technological, educational, organizational, banking, and suppliers' challenges in the adoption of e-procurement system. Findings emerged with various themes such as limited financial budget and support, high cybercrime rate and lower level of privacy, lack of e-commerce educational programs, and lower level of learning opportunities. Top management must address employee, financial, organizational, and educational challenges before adoption of e-procurement system in SME.
